OH THE HORROR!!! Malfunctions galore.

Old post from February......


The old saying "Anything that can go wrong, will." rang very true today. TWICE!!! I woke up for class this morning and as always, went to promptly check my blood sugar.

Strip in the meter. Blank screen.

Held the power button. Nothing.

Changed the batteries. Nada. Zilch. Ditto.

Luckily for me, I am an incredibly intelligent human being with just a dash of OCD, so I always carry a backup. OneTouch UltraMini to the rescue!!! I mean it's probably the most boring, featureless meter out there but in the end, it does what it's supposed to. 

Here's where it gets fun. 

After class I got back to my room and went to call Animas Tech Support. As I was taking the skin off my pump to read the toll free number listed on back, the bottom corner of the keypad pulled away from the pump. Well damn.

My conversation with the Animas rep went a little like this…

Rep: "Hello Animas tech support, how can I help you."

Me: "I swear I'm not abusing my pump but everything is broken!!"

Rep: "……….could you elaborate?"

Long story short, both my meter and my pump are getting replaced within about a week. In the meantime the pump is still functioning and I shall be using my backup meter.
